The Aboriginal Council of Winnipeg will be hosting a "Gang Prevention Strategy Workshop". There will be presentations from Winnipeg Police Service, RCMP and Regina Anti-Gang Strategy. There will also be stories told by ex-gang members and an open discussion period will be held.
The Aboriginal Council of Winnipeg is a community based, membership driven, Aboriginal organization which serves as a political and advocacy voice that represents the interest of the Aboriginal community of Winnipeg.
Mission
The mission of the Aboriginal Council of Winnipeg is to be a strong political voice working towards a unified and cohesive urban Aboriginal community of Winnipeg.
Vision
The ACW's vision is to support a self-sufficient, healthy, vibrant urban Aboriginal community, where families and children are ensured a good quality of life, through equal opportunity and choice so that Aboriginal people are a part of all things - a distinct presence throughout Winnipeg.
